Breaking Down the Definition

A consistently executed and updated process isn’t just a fancy term; it’s the backbone of reliability in any organization. Let’s dig deeper into its primary attributes, shall we?

1. Clear Structure and Design

At the heart of a managed process is its clear structure. Picture a recipe for your favorite dish: it includes ingredients, steps, and cooking time — a blueprint for success! Similarly, a managed process lays out defined steps and roles, ensuring everyone knows their part. This clear structure fosters predictability, which is essential when consistency is key.

2. A Commitment to Adaptation

Now, just because you have a structure doesn't mean it should stay stagnant. Life, and businesses, can change in a heartbeat! A good managed process embraces continuous updates. It adapts to new requirements and ever-changing conditions, much like your favorite song being covered by different artists over the years. It evolves while still retaining its core essence, allowing for improvements that can boost efficiency and effectiveness.

3. Accountability is King

Let’s be real: even the best processes can falter without accountability. In a managed process, there are mechanisms for monitoring and feedback in place. This isn’t about micromanagement; it’s about creating an environment where progress is visible, and everyone holds each other to their commitments. It’s like being part of a team sport — everyone plays a role, and everyone needs to pull their weight to win!

4. Setting Clear Objectives

But hey, what’s a process without direction? Managed processes thrive on having clear objectives. With well-defined goals, everyone can move toward a common aim, just like a crew preparing to launch a boat. Each member knows what the destination is and can adapt their approach as conditions — or winds — change.
